Keyword Research for Beginners: The Ultimate SEO Foundation

What is Keyword Research?

Keyword research is the process of finding the exact terms people type into search engines like Google. If SEO is a house, keywords are your foundation. Without them, you are writing content in the dark.

The Core Pillars

  • Search Volume: How many times a keyword is searched monthly.
  • Keyword Difficulty: How hard it is to rank for a term.
  • Search Intent: Why the user is searching (Informational, Navigational, Commercial, or Transactional).

A Beginner's 4-Step Framework

  1. Brainstorm Seed Keywords: Think about what your customers would search for (e.g., organic coffee beans).
  2. Use Free Tools: Leverage Google Autocomplete, People Also Ask, and Google Keyword Planner to find long-tail variations.
  3. Analyze Competition: Avoid high-difficulty terms dominated by massive brands. Target low-competition, specific phrases.
  4. Match Intent: Align your keywords with the right content type, whether it is a blog post or a product page.

By targeting long-tail keywords with clear intent, beginners can bypass fierce competition and attract a steady, targeted audience.
